Meredith Sand Designs Grand Opening!
Welcome new business Meredith Sand Designs Studio + Gallery to the community on March 29, 2025 at their Grand Opening! Located at 221 South Bumby Avenue #102, Meredith's space features her original designs on paper and textiles, created with her very own hand-made stamps. Her shop also includes an art gallery, which will first showcase the works of chef/artist, Kristina Gagnier, whose art is made from fish bones. Parramore Arts Presents INTERmission v. 3.0
Parramore Arts announced 'INTERmission v. 3.0: A Video Art Exhibition That Stops Traffic', the latest installment of their ongoing video art series at the ArtCube™ Gallery in Parramore. The curated collection of video works will be on view starting March 20 and run through April 13 at 814 W. Church Street. Displayed 24/7, the exhibition transforms ArtCube™–a shipping container micro-gallery–into a glowing, immersive experience. Click here to learn more about Parramore Arts and the ArtCube™ by Interstruct.

Women's History Breakfast by The History Center
The Orange County Regional History Center's 6th Annual Women's History Breakfast honors fearless women who reshaped Orlando's political landscape. Through the Glass Ceiling: Orlando's Political Pioneers pays tribute to Mable Butler, Linda Chapin, Martha Haynie, Glenda Hood, and Mary I. Johnson: the first women to break top leadership barriers in the City of Orlando and Orange County. The event will take place on Friday, March 28, 2025, from 8-10am at The History Center. Click here to buy a ticket for $35 or a table (8 people) for $350.

Purple Pride 5k
The Orlando City SC and Orlando Pride's annual Purple Pride 5k is returning to Inter&Co Stadium on May 17, 2025 at 8am. Runners will pass through Creative Village and continue down Church St. before finishing on the pitch inside Inter&Co Stadium. After completing the race, there will be a post-race festival, featuring food trucks, live music, beer, interactive games, and more in the Fan Zone! Runners and fans can register for the race HERE. Each runner will receive an official race t-shirt, 2025 Purple Pride 5K medal, one ticket to see Orlando City take on the Portland Timbers on May 24, 2025, and one ticket to see the Orlando Pride face off with the Houston Dash on June 7, 2025.
